Shot on 8mm film in 1974, this vintage home movie captures a sunny day at a coastal resort in Cabo San Lucas, Mexico. A man in a white shirt and light pants stands on a sandy hill overlooking the harbor, while a woman in a patterned top and shorts bends down to feed a donkey. The background features calm blue water, docked boats, and rugged mountainsides. The footage shows natural film grain and the warm, slightly faded color palette characteristic of 1970s home movies. The final frames show a white building with circular windows and palm trees, suggesting a tropical vacation setting.
